Join us this October for our latest cycle safety pop-up event, in collaboration with the City of London Corporation and City of London Police.

Taking place on 22nd October 8am-12pm in Aldgate Square, this event will consist of:

  • Free bike safety marking, courtesy of City of London Police
  • Free cycle repairs and assessments
  • Freebies & giveaways
  • Cycle resources and guidance

We’ll also be joined by Love to Ride, an organisation dedicated to promoting active travel and healthy lifestyles through engaging cycling challenges and cutting-edge technology. The Love to Ride team will be on site to tell local workers and residents more about their exciting platform and how to get involved with a range of cycling activities and competitions. This cycle safety event is free to attend and open to all ages. Simply head to Aldgate Square with your bike and our team will be on hand to help.
